腾讯轻量服务器是否允许安装MySQL?
结论:腾讯轻量服务器完全支持安装MySQL,用户可以根据需求自行部署社区版或企业版MySQL,但需注意资源限制和合规性问题。
1. 腾讯轻量服务器是否支持MySQL?
- 支持:腾讯轻量服务器(Lighthouse)基于标准的Linux/Windows操作系统,用户可以自由安装MySQL或其他数据库服务。
- 无官方限制:腾讯云并未禁止用户在轻量服务器上安装MySQL,但需自行承担运维责任。
2. 如何安装MySQL?
Linux系统(如Ubuntu/CentOS)
- 更新系统:
sudo apt update && sudo apt upgrade -y # Ubuntu/Debian sudo yum update -y # CentOS - 安装MySQL:
- Ubuntu/Debian:
sudo apt install mysql-server -y - CentOS:
sudo yum install mysql-server -y
- Ubuntu/Debian:
- 启动并设置开机自启:
sudo systemctl start mysql sudo systemctl enable mysql - 安全配置(可选):
sudo mysql_secure_installation
Windows系统
- 下载MySQL官方安装包(https://dev.mysql.com/downloads/)。
- 运行安装向导,按提示完成安装。
- 通过MySQL Workbench或命令行管理数据库。
3. 需要注意的问题
(1)资源限制
- 轻量服务器配置较低(如1核1GB),运行MySQL可能影响性能,建议:
- 优化MySQL配置(如调整
innodb_buffer_pool_size)。 - 仅用于测试或低负载场景,生产环境建议选择更高配置的云数据库(如TencentDB for MySQL)。
- 优化MySQL配置(如调整
(2)合规性与安全性
- 自行运维风险:需自行负责MySQL的安全更新、备份和权限管理。
- 腾讯云推荐方案:如果希望免运维,可直接使用TencentDB for MySQL,提供自动备份、监控和高可用功能。
(3)网络与防火墙
- 确保安全组规则开放MySQL默认端口(3306),但仅限必要IP访问,避免暴露公网。
4. 腾讯轻量服务器 vs. 云数据库(TencentDB)
| 对比项 | 轻量服务器自建MySQL | TencentDB for MySQL |
|---|---|---|
| 成本 | 低(仅服务器费用) | 较高(按实例规格计费) |
| 运维难度 | 需自行管理 | 腾讯云托管,免运维 |
| 高可用性 | 依赖手动配置 | 自动主从切换、数据冗余 |
| 扩展性 | 受限于服务器配置 | 支持弹性扩容 |
5. 总结
- 腾讯轻量服务器允许安装MySQL,适合个人学习、小型项目或测试环境。
- 生产环境或关键业务推荐使用TencentDB,以获得更好的性能和可靠性。
- 核心建议:如果资源有限或缺乏运维经验,优先选择云数据库服务;若需灵活控制,可自行部署但需做好安全优化。
CLOUD云计算